Doug Fraser, known as Dougie Pickles, is the creator of the acclaimed Cozy Critters podcast. He discusses the linguistic techniques that soothe and captivate young listeners, emphasizing the importance of varied sentence lengths and deliberate word choices. Doug reveals how storytelling in children's media can create emotional connections, engage creativity, and provide comfort, especially through the use of alliteration and rhythmic language. He also shares insights on adapting written content for audio and the charm of storytelling in fostering heart health.

Origin of Dougie Pickles Name

  • Doug Fraser chose 'Dougie Pickles' for its silly, food-based humor and possible nostalgic link to the 'Rugrats' cartoon character Tommy Pickles.
  • This blend of silliness and subtle resonance helps make the name memorable and engaging for kids and parents alike.

Using Parents' Nostalgia

  • Most child listeners lack deep nostalgic memories, so Doug Fraser taps into parents' memories to create resonance.
  • The storytelling blends familiarity from parents with relatable experiences for kids to enhance engagement.

Bluey Inspired Emotional Storytelling

  • Doug was moved emotionally by a Bluey episode about growing up, which inspired him introducing similar emotional themes in Cozy Critters.
  • The episode focused on transitioning from sleeping with parents to one's own room, a poignant moment of growing up for children.
